One critical aspect of user experience is the ease of navigation. A clear and intuitive interface is crucial to allow users to easily scroll through the story, access different sections, and engage with the content in a seamless manner. A clutter-free and well-organized design can substantially improve the user's ability to absorb the information presented.
Another essential aspect to consider is the responsiveness and speed of the tool. A slow-loading or unresponsive interface can generate frustration and negatively impact the user's overall experience. Examining the tool on different devices and network connections can help identify any potential issues and ensure a smooth user journey.
Visual storytelling is at the essence of a story viewer tool, and the beauty the interface can noticeably influence the user's experience. The option of fonts colors, and imagery can contribute to producing a cohesive and engaging visual narrative. In addition to the visual aspects, the story viewer tool's capability and functions should also be assessed. The ability to add media such as images, videos, and audio can enrich the storytelling experience. Engaging features like hotspots, annotating, or bookmarking can make the content more interesting.
To ensure a superior user experience, it is essential to conduct UX testing and gather feedback from potential users. This can be achieved through user testing, surveys, or focus groups. Detecting and addressing pain points and areas for improvement can significantly enhance the effectiveness of the tool.
Furthermore, considering usability is vital when evaluating the user experience of a story viewer tool. This includes ensuring that the tool can be accessed by users with disabilities, as well as those using multiple devices or browsers. Usability functions such as text-to-speech functionality or high-contrast mode can greatly improve the user experience.
Ultimately, evaluating the user experience of a story viewer tool requires a thorough approach that takes into account both the visual and functional elements. By considering the different considerations outlined above, developers and designers can create a user-friendly and engaging tool that allows users to successfully convey their narrative and connect with their audience.
